miswrought

/mɪsˈwroʊt/

Definitions

1. adjective

incorrectly or badly made or constructed; flawed.

“The miswrought bridge was deemed unstable and had to be rebuilt.”

2. noun

a thing that is miswrought.

“The miswrought piece of furniture was discarded due to its poor quality.”
